Job description Based in our Birmingham office, you will be responsible for the provision of professional signal engineering input throughout the complete project lifecycle (GRIP 1-8).
Responsibilities may include, on a project by project basis, the provision of signal engineering input into: Feasibility Studies/Option Analysis/Appraisal; Scheme Development; Detailed Design Production.
Candidate specification The ideal candidate will have, or will be working towards, IRSE 1.1.150A Signalling Scheme Designer and 1.1.150C Signalling Designer Licence, ONC/HNC in an engineering discipline and will have experience of signalling design. Ability to plan and produce compliant signalling schemes with minimum supervision. Knowledge of signalling principles, circuits, components and the implications of working with other disciplines.
